Although Twitter has been called sms from internet For its messages that allow a maximum of 280 characters (originally 140 characters), this is not the only thing to which the success of the Blue Bird Network is attributed, but it is also Trend (trend).
It was in 2008 when the platform launched this tool And company co-founder Jack Dorsey described it as “Development of morning information”Because earlier person used to know about most important news by reading newspaper or watching morning news but now trend blog gives twitter users a glimpse of what was considered important at a given time,
From that first glance, a path was laid that allowed him to “explore” a certain topic of interest, not only to see the opinions of others, but also to participate in the conversation.
At present, it is possible to see the trending topic at the national and global level.
trends by twitter page is determined by an algorithm And by default, they’re personalized based on the accounts you follow, your interests, and your location. This algorithm identifies topics that are popular at any given time, not topics that have been popular over a period of time or on a daily basis, to help you find the most recently discussed topics.
has also become a trending topic an amplifier Citizen complaints in the world, such as the #MeToo or #BlackLivesMatter movements.
